Federal Depository Library Program symbol Administrative Histories of World War II [and Korean War] Civilian Agencies of the Federal Government.

Introduction

Produced by the Federal Defense History Program (Committee on Records of War Administration), this collection was assembled to document the administration of civilian life, particularly the economy, during wartime. Topics include war production, price stabilization, transportation and shipping, manpower and rationing.

Location

Government Publications. Film 23885 [World War II] consists of 56 reels containing 423 documents. Film 23884 [Korean War] consists of 12 reels containing 179 documents.

Finding Aids

Administrative histories of World War II civilian agencies of the Federal Government; Administrative histories of U.S. civilian agencies, Korean War: a guide to the microfilm collections.

World War II section of guide consists of fascimiles of catalog cards in dictionary catalog order, i.e. a merged catalog with main entries (usually the issuing agencies), added entries, title and subject entries. The Korean War section is an enumeration of the microfilm reels and the documents contained on each reel, no other entry points provided.
